Call for Contributed Oral and Poster Abstracts 96th Annual Meeting of the Ecological Society of America Austin, Texas August 7-12, 2011 http://www.esa.org/austin
Deadline for Submission: Thursday, February 24, 2011 We invite submissions of abstracts for contributed oral and poster presentations at the 96th Annual Meeting of the Ecological Society of America. The theme for the meeting is "Earth Stewardship: Preserving and enhancing the earth's life-support systems". Abstracts related to this theme are highly encouraged, but submissions may address any aspect of ecology and its applications. We also welcome submissions that report interdisciplinary work, address communication with broad audiences, or explore ways of teaching ecology at any level. Please note that invited speakers for Symposia and Organized Oral Sessions should not submit their abstracts until they receive specific instructions by email in late January. These abstracts are also due on February 24, 2011. Contributed oral presentations are allotted 15 minutes plus 5 minutes for questions, and will be placed in thematic sessions scheduled Monday afternoon through Friday morning. By submitting an abstract, it is expected that authors will be available during any of these time slots. Abstracts will be placed in sessions based on themes ranked by the submitting author. Contributed poster presentations are placed in late afternoon poster sessions scheduled Monday through Thursday afternoon. Posters will be displayed all day preceding their session, and authors are expected to present their posters during the entire 2 hour poster session.
